NC, PDP stage protest against Delimitation Commission in Srinagar

A screenshot of the video showing PDP members protesting in Srinagar.

Srinagar: Members of National Conference and PDP on Saturday staged a protest against the Delimitation Commission in Kashmir capital Srinagar.

National Conference members including former Speaker Mubarak Gul and Shameema Firdous assembled at National Conference Headquarters at Nawai Subah Srinagar and started a march through the interiors of Jehulm Bund that passed through Radio Kashmir Road amid sloganeering against the Delimitation Commission.

The protesting members and workers alleged that under a well-planned conspiracy the voice of people of Kashmir especially PAGD members are being stifled.

They castigated the administration for placing PAGD members especially Dr Farooq Abdullah and Omar Abdullah under house arrest.

While talking to reporters National Conference leader Mubarak Gul said that it is very unfortunate that PAGD leaders were placed under house arrest and disallowed to carry out a peaceful protest. He said staging protests is a democratic right but the government in Jammu and Kashmir doesn’t like democratic activities and muzzles the voices of the people.

Meanwhile, Peoples Democratic Party leaders also staged a protest against the abrogation of Article 370 and the Delimitation Commission.

PDP workers and members led by Muhammad Yasin Bhat and Rouf Bhat assembled on Jehlum Bund and marched towards the road. Police tried to stop them but the workers continued to raise slogans.
